A fire broke out at a Deptford apartment complex Sunday, injuring five residents.

The fire broke out at Chestnut Lane Apartments just before 1:30 p.m. Sunday afternoon, trapping five people on the second floor, 6abc.com reports.

The injured were rescued by firefighters and transported to area hospitals for treatment.

Fire officials say fighting the flames became difficult because nearby hydrants were blocked by parked cars.

The blaze reportedly moved across the building's attic, destroying eight apartment units, but the cause of the fire remains under investigation.
